Beautiful setting with vast windows to enjoy the view of mountains, trees, gardens and 30+ acres of Nature Conservancy land.
Great family home perfect for a multi family visit with three levels for some privacy.
Main level offers two bedrooms and two baths. Upstairs offers two bedrooms, one bath and a den / loft area. The lower level has a large room with two beds and full bath.
This home is at the end of the street in a friendly neighborhood, yet overlooks 30+ acre field that has recently been purchased by the North Carolina Nature Conservancy.
This area is a great place to walk and for children to explore and enjoy the woods and streams. We are conveniently located between Greenville, SC and Asheville, NC with Brevard, Saluda, and Tryon close by.

Why the Owner Chose Hendersonville
My home is located in Flat Rock, just minutes to historic downtown Hendersonville and Laurel Park. The Flat Rock Playhouse and Carl Sandburg's Historic Home Site are a few miles away. Just 20 minutes and you have Dupont State Forest with gorgeous waterfalls, lakes and miles of hiking/biking trails. 40 minutes to an hour is Pisgah National Forest with hiking, biking, camping, horse back riding and the Blue Ridge Parkway. The North Carolina Arboretum is a special destination, only 30 minutes away. Funky Asheville and Biltmore Estate are only 40 minutes away. My home is easily accessible from Asheville Airport (20 min.) or Greenville/ Spartanburg (1 hr.)

Amazing place and only 20 minutes away! DuPont offers over 10,000 acres with 90 miles of trails, major waterfalls, and pristine lakes! It is perfect for hiking, biking, and horse back riding. visit www.dupontforest.com
The entrance offers outfitters for biking, tubing, fishing, along with great icecream to cool off! Pisgah is located 40 minutes away with an exceptional Ranger Station that can guide you to the Fish Hatchery, legendary Davidson RIver, famous Sliding Rock, and Cradle of Forestry.
The Biltmore House is the largest home in America. While pricey to visit, it is an unforgettable and once in a life-time experience to spend the day on the estate grounds visiting the winery, gardens, and majestic home.
